Definition & Meaning

The CalFresh informing notice of sending intercounty transfer is a formal communication issued by the California Department of Social Services (CDSS). This document is used to notify recipients of CalFresh benefits about the transfer of their benefits when they change their county of residence within California. The purpose of this notice is to assure recipients that their benefits will continue without interruption during the transition, and to educate them on the process and their rights during the transfer.

  • CalFresh Benefits: A food assistance program that helps individuals and families with low incomes in California purchase nutritious groceries.
  • Intercounty Transfer: Refers to the administrative process that ensures CalFresh benefits follow the recipient when they relocate to a different county in the state.

State-Specific Rules for the CalFresh Informing Notice

California has specific rules governing the administration of CalFresh benefits, including the following:

  • Intercounty Coordination: Counties must coordinate to ensure benefits continue uninterrupted during a transfer.
  • Timely Notifications: The informing notice must be issued promptly to allow enough time for the recipient to respond if changes are needed.
  • Right to Appeal: Recipients have the right to request a fair hearing if they disagree with any decisions made during the transfer process.

CalFresh only cases [Id.] If a household voluntarily reports an address change mid-period, the county must initiate an intercounty-transfer (if applicable) within seven days. [Id.] Payments must be transferred to the new county within 30 days.

How long will it take to know if Ive been approved? In most cases, the county has 30 days after you turn in your application to determine if you will get CalFresh (food stamps).
If the CalFresh office does not approve or turn down an application after the normal 30 days, it must determine the cause for delay. [7 C.F.R. 273.2(h)(1); MPP 63-301.41.] If the CalFresh office has all of the information it needs to approve or deny an application, the county is at fault and should act immediately.
